Mesut Ozil injury latest: Arsenal boss Unai Emery unsure how long knee injury will sideline star

Arsenal manager Unai Emery has confirmed that Mesut Ozil has sustained a knee injury, but doesn't know how long the midfielder will be ruled out for.

On the eve of Arsenal's game against Liverpool at Anfield, reports emerged that Ozil - despite training on Friday - had been left out of the travelling party that made the trip up north.

It was suggested the 30-year-old had picked up a knee issue, which Emery later confirmed after Ozil did not feature in the Spaniard's matchday squad as Arsenal were comprehensively beaten 5-1 by Premier League leaders Liverpool on Saturday evening.

When asked if Ozil had missed out on the match because of injury, Emery replied: "Yes."

When then asked if the injury is serious, the Arsenal coach said: "[It's] His knee. I don’t know if it’s big or not big, but it’s his knee."

Arsenal next take on Fulham at home on Tuesday evening as the Gunners look to get back to winning ways - though the future of the club's highest earner Ozil remains in question.

After recovering from back problems, Ozil had been given an extended run in the Arsenal side in recent weeks.

But his latest injury coupled with Emery's reluctance to keep the midfielder on for the full 90 minutes of games against the 'Big Six' sides has led to speculation about whether the 30-year-old has a long-term future at the Emirates Stadium.
